HOW CAN WINE BE SUGAR FREE?
Wine is made by adding yeast to grape juice. The yeast eats the sugar in the juice, producing alcohol and carbon dioxide as byproducts. When the yeast has eaten all the sugar, the wine will be fully fermented and sugar-free. In a full fermentation, the yeast eats all the sugar and dies. Modern, industrial winemakers use sulfur dioxide (“sulfites”) to kill the yeast early, which leaves residual sugar in the wine. And, some even add sugar back into the wine. This achieves a sweeter palate to appeal to the American market. By contrast, natural winemakers let native yeasts consume all the sugar. DOES DRY FARM WINES CONTAIN SULFITES?
Sulfites occur naturally in all wines during the fermentation process. According to US law, any wine with more than 10 ppm (parts per million) of sulfur has to be labeled “contains sulfites.” That said, Dry Farm Wines are about as close to sulfite-free as you can get while still having wines that are stable and have the ability to ship around the world. Sulfites can be naturally occurring up to about 30 ppm. The 75 ppm limit that Dry Farm Wines adheres to is low enough to prevent any kind of reaction in almost everyone (for reference, conventional wines usually have 150-300 ppm sulfites).
WHAT IS DRY FARMING?
Dry farming means there was no irrigation used to grow the grapes. This sustainable farming practice is used all around the world. Without sprinklers or water pipes, the vines are stressed in the best way possible. They grow deeper into the soil – up to 30 meters compared to 3 feet on a typical American vineyard. Research has shown dry farming produces an environmental trigger in the grape’s DNA to express genes that result in higher polyphenol levels in the wine.
WHAT IS BIODYNAMIC FARMING?
Biodynamic farming practices are one of the most sustainable farming practices in the world. Starting with the same principles of organic farming, Biodynamic practices go a step further by treating the entire farm as if it were one living organism. Biodynamic farmers are committed to maintaining a biodiverse ecosystem in their farm. From the soil bacteria to the symbiotic relationship of the vines and insects, each factor is optimized on the farm.
